Transaction 24f23e889d038c53c1242665f0b12625a3b32f7ba2d525c542fe27ac69337a77
1 Input
1 Output
-
24f23e889d038c53c1242665f0b12625a3b32f7ba2d525c542fe27ac69337a77:0
- value
- 1626459
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b19f050322b73289ac117bb4c6e0c61f61f8348 OP_EQUAL
- address
- 3BTKJKjGbXdfs7Z8ytuDMh7UDdGKzi9NKE